    Is this Okay???

    Instead of using Aspen substrate I'm using this stuff called Fir and Sphagnum Peat Moss Mix as substrate. We use it for our corn and he loves it, but is it okay to use for a BP?

    Also, When I was cleaning I found a small white "ball" with little black specks in it, is this a urate? (sp?)

    Re: Is this Okay???

    i think the moss is going to cause your humidity to be too high... as for the white ball, yes it sounds like you found some urates
